Description:

The UK Advocacy Working Group will coordinate ISACA advocacy efforts across the UK with the goal of streamlining efforts and ensuring one consistent voice.

Anticipated outcomes:

  • Identify and prioritize opportunities to place ISACA’s voice
  • Coordinate objectives, messaging and representatives to attend the meetings with government officials
  • Identify partnership opportunities for ISACA where the organization will benefit from collaboration
  • Leverage the ability to coordinate efforts to engage in more high-profile public affairs opportunities
  • Raise ISACA’s profile with UK government due to the coordinated efforts
  • Demonstrate measurable results from coordinated efforts
  • Engage with ISACA European public affairs team to ensure alignment and coordination on initiatives

Volunteer Criteria:

  • Resident of the UK
  • ISACA Membership required
  • Current or recent experience as an ISACA chapter leader
  • Understanding of public affairs and ISACA’s strategy in the UK market
  • Knowledge of ISACA frameworks, products, certifications and services

Volunteer benefits:

  • Up to 20 CPE credits (max. 20 annually) in the area of Working on ISACA Boards/Committees/Working Groups (i.e., active participation on an ISACA working group with a charge other than research development, certification review manual development, Knowledge Center contribution, or peer review.)
